Psychology relates to every aspect of our daily lives. Everyone is a 'naive Psychologist', in which we attempt to understand the behaviour of others. Psychology seeks to study mind and behaviour in a scientific and objective way. Studnets will need to understand and evaluate the main principles of various approaches in Psychology including, Cognitive Behaviour, Social and Behaviourist explanations and how these can be applied to modern day life.
